Maize Fireside Afghan

Maize Fireside Afghan A very classic pattern, the Maize Fireside Afghan is a light yellow blanket with black outlines. An almost Celtic cross-stitch fills the center of some squares in this vintage crochet pattern. This pattern include a diagram for how to make this cross-stitch design over and afghan stitch. A blanket like this is detailed and looks elegant in a living room.

Sailboat Baby Blanket

Sailboat Baby Blanket Come sail away with the Sailboat Baby Blanket. This vintage crochet pattern comes with embroidery charts so you can stitch the sailboats, anchors, and stars on the finished afghan. Baby afghan patterns like this one are detailed but not incredibly difficult to do. The finished look will be spectacular and great for boys and girls alike.
